Hi, I have recently upgraded to office 2007, but, had the same problem with 2003 outlook...

Everytime (I mean Every, whether manual or automatic) I do a send/receive task I seem to "send" some email which I 1) haven't typed and it is NOT in my outbox, and 2) do not see in my Sent folder (which, I have outlook always save a copy to the sent).

Is this spam? I have turned off "notifaction if read" for answering OR receiving, but still, always send some random email which I CAN'T view.

Because whenever I do a send/receive command I without fail always get as the first status update:

XXXXemail@blah.com : Sending : Completed


Whether I have an email or not. Does this mean I am sending a spam? Or, does it give me a "completed" even if I am not actually Sending any email?

No. You're not sending spam. If you're doing a send/receive, that's exactly what's happening. It doesn't mean you are actually sending a message or receiving one. The action is being performed just as you've asked it to do, either manually or automatically. If it bothers you to see those status notifications, disable showing the details.
